Fighting another war: How many military personnel and veterans will have PTSD in 2025?

11/8/2018, 8:18:10 PM
(The Conversation is an independent and nonprofit source of news, analysis and commentary from academic experts.) Mohammad S. Jalali , MIT Sloan School of Management (THE CONVERSATION) Post-traumatic stress disorder is a serious public health challenge. It is estimated that about eight million people in the U.S. (2.5 percent of the total population) suffer from it. This rate jumps to about 11 to 20 percent among Iraq and Afghanistan veterans who suffer from diagnosed or undiagnosed PTSD.
